A new instruction for an established client specialising in the manufacture of fast moving consumer goods R & D Technical Services Support.

The role provides a superb opportunity to work within a dynamic R & D group across commercialised product lines and is ideal for an individual with a Science degree or similar related qualification.

Ideal Person/Skills & Knowledge Required:
Science degree
Ideally industry experience in healthcare or personal care products including formulation and testing.
Excellent communication skills
The ability to lead cross functionally, forge strong working relationships etc
Drive and enthusiasm
The ability to plan ahead and use own initiative
Excellent IT skills particularly MS Office with the ability to present information in forms tables and spreadsheets
Proactive solutions and problem solving abilities

Snapshot of The Position:
You will collaborate with a wide range of teams both internally and externally (3rd party manufacturers, raw material suppliers, laboratories)
Responsibilities will include, but are not limited to:
Leading the product development activities related to post launch maintenance business continuity projects such as qualification or alternative manufacturing sites, raw material sources & packaging
Define and conduct the product development required to support the qualification for the product change according to local, global quality and regulatory standards with the input of the relevant teams
Work with R & D process and qualify process changes by understanding the key process inputs and outputs

In addition, you will:
Establish working relationships with other functions within the business, ie. supply chain, procurement safety, quality and regulatory as well.
Be aware of confidential and quality technical agreements and their application to suppliers.
Be aware of potential quality issues and provide technical assistance
